[PATCH] can: at91_can: fix fall-through annotations

On 03/09/2018 13:36:18-0500, Gustavo A. R. Silva wrote:
Properly place the "fall through" annotations at the bottom of the case,
which is what GCC is expecting to find.

This fix is part of the ongoing efforts to enabling -Wimplicit-fallthrough

Addresses-Coverity-ID: 1222851 ("Missing break in switch")
Addresses-Coverity-ID: 402011 ("Missing break in switch")
Signed-off-by: Gustavo A. R. Silva <redacted>
Seems good to me (but I preferred the previous annotation ;))

Reviewed-by: Alexandre Belloni <alexandre.belloni@bootlin.com>
